What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In the state of Nitta Yuma, MS, a urine drug screening (UDS) thoroughly examines a sample of urine for the presence of drugs and their resulting metabolites. Renowned for its application in workplace settings and regulated programs, this method is particularly favored due to its non-intrusive nature, economic viability, and extensive capacity to detect a variety of substances within a practical time frame.

  • For regulated testing in Nitta Yuma, MS, specimen collection is performed under strict chain-of-custody protocols.
  • The test is designed to identify parent drugs and/or their metabolites excreted in the urine sample.
  • It provides insight into past drug exposure within a specific detection window, rather than assessing current impairment.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Nitta Yuma, MS, participants provide a sample in a secure container under either observed or unobserved conditions, depending on the program's guidelines.

  • Validation checks on the specimen might involve assessments of creatinine levels, specific gravity, and pH to ensure sample integrity.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• The initial step involves an immunoassay screen, which offers a swift and economical means of evaluating potential drug use.
  • In Nitta Yuma, MS, presumptive positive results undergo confirmatory testing, typically using more advanced methods like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S, to ensure accuracy and reliability.
  • Determining a positive or negative outcome relies on cutoff concentrations set in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L).

Detection Windows

Detection varies by substance, use frequency, metabolism rates, hydration levels, body composition, and test sensitivity in Nitta Yuma, MS. Generally, most drugs can be detected over 1–3 days, whereas certain substances, like cannabinoids in chronic users, may be identifiable for extended periods.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

Hair drug testing involves examining a small segment of hair to discern the presence of drugs and their metabolites that have circulated within the bloodstream, becoming incorporated in the hair shaft. As hair grows slowly and retains drug metabolites over several months, this method offers one of the most extended detection durations, making it ideal for recognizing ongoing or chronic substance use throughout Nitta Yuma, MS.

  • Typically involves collecting 100 to 120 strands cut near the scalp, measuring approximately 1.5 inches in length.
  • A representative 90-day detection span is covered, contingent on hair length.
  • Capable of testing a variety of substances including am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

How It Works

Collection

  • Under chain-of-custody, a qualified collector trims a small hair sample, typically from the crown, characterized by efficient documentation processes in Nitta Yuma, MS.
  • This sample is then securely sealed, comprehensively labeled, and transported to a certified testing facility.
  • If scalp hair is insufficient, collectors might resort to alternate body hair collection sites.

Testing Methodology

  • Initial processing involves washing the samples to eliminate any external contaminants before laboratory testing.
  • Preliminary screening leverages immunoassay technology to detect the presence of various drug classes.
  • Samples showing positive results undergo confirmation using GC/MS or LC/MS/MS methods for precise identification.
  • Cutoff criteria are defined in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g) following SAMHSA and laboratory standards.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: In Nitta Yuma, MS, no drugs or metabolites are detected above the laboratory cutoff level in the sample.
  • Positive: Detected drugs or metabolites are confirmed through secondary testing in Nitta Yuma, MS agencies.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Insufficient sampling or contamination necessitates recollection in Nitta Yuma, MS.

Detection Windows

In Nitta Yuma, MS, hair testing offers the most extended drug exposure detection window achievable through conventional testing methods. The standard 1.5-inch hair sample reflects roughly three months of possible drug exposure, with longer hair samples potentially extending this window further, dependent on a typical monthly growth rate of about 0.5 inches. Unlike urine or oral fluid tests, hair analysis is not effective in revealing extremely recent drug use (generally within the last 7–10 days).

Essential Considerations for Regulated and Non-Regulated Testing

  • Although not currently mandated by DOT guidelines, both the Department of Transportation and HHS continuously assess regulations for future consideration of hair testing inclusion.
  • For non-DOT associated programs, hair testing is recognized as a reliable long-term detection mechanism.
  • Specimen collection needs to be performed by adequately trained and certified professionals, adhering to meticulously documented chain-of-custody protocols.
  • Eligible laboratories must possess S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A accreditation to assure test accuracy and reliability.
